码迷,mamicode.com
首页 >  
搜索关键字:fa 短费用期待摊    ( 1481个结果
CF891D Sloth
题意:给你一棵树,你选择删掉一条边,再加上一条边(也要保证为树),问最后树上的节点能够两两完美匹配的加删边方案数? n<=5e5. 标程: 易错点:1.转移式子要认真推。 2.注意函数内部定义变量。 3.将fa在vector中删去,方便前后缀寻址的对应。 题解:dp 把一条边删掉,树就分成了两个子树 ...
分类:其他好文   时间:2018-04-17 11:52:27    阅读次数:130
12、数码相框之显示文件的名字
到文件名乱码的问题,需要明确两点 但Linux内核只能逐字节处理编码流(而Windows NT内核是UCS-2的,逐2字节处理编码流),因此必须采用某种单字节编码(这包括所有的不定长编码)进行输出——这就是Linux内核所谓的NLS,对应于Windows的codepage。 在对文件名的处理上,fa ...
分类:其他好文   时间:2018-04-16 18:33:51    阅读次数:159
Spring Cloud学习笔记-009
API网关服务:Spring Cloud Zuul API网关是一个更为智能的应用服务器,它的定义类似于面向对象设计模式中的Façade模式,它的存在就像是整个微服务架构系统的门面一样,所有的外部客户端访问都需要经过它来进行调度和过滤。它除了要实现请求路由、负载均衡、校验过滤等功能之外,还需要更多能 ...
分类:编程语言   时间:2018-04-15 22:56:20    阅读次数:273
[HihoCoder1413]Rikka with String
"vjudge" 题意 给你一个串,问你把每个位置的字符替换成 后串中有多少本质不同的子串。 $n\le 3 10^5$ sol 首先可以计算出原串里面有多少本质不同的子串。显然就是$\sum_{i=1}^{tot}len_i len_{fa_i}$。 然后考虑把$i$位置替换成了 ,那么你从$1. ...
分类:其他好文   时间:2018-04-12 00:23:21    阅读次数:146
luogu3690 【模板】Link Cut Tree (动态树)
参考 "there" 和 "there" cpp include include using namespace std; int n, m, val[300005], ch[300005][2], sum[300005], fa[300005], uu, vv, opt; int rev[3000 ...
分类:其他好文   时间:2018-04-11 15:44:09    阅读次数:124
second day--数据类型
一、int 二、bool """ int > str :str(int) str > int :int(str) str必须全部是数字组成。 int > bool 0 False 非零 True bool > int int(True) 1 int(False) 0 str > bool '' Fa ...
分类:其他好文   时间:2018-04-08 22:35:55    阅读次数:198
洛谷 P2921 [USACO08DEC]在农场万圣节Trick or Treat on the Farm
P2921 [USACO08DEC]在农场万圣节Trick or Treat on the Farm P2921 [USACO08DEC]在农场万圣节Trick or Treat on the Farm P2921 [USACO08DEC]在农场万圣节Trick or Treat on the Fa ...
分类:其他好文   时间:2018-04-08 22:28:48    阅读次数:210
loj2182 「SDOI2015」寻宝游戏
参考 "这里" cpp include include include using namespace std; typedef long long ll; int n, m, ise[100005], fa[100005][19], dep[100005], uu, vv, ww, hea[100 ...
分类:其他好文   时间:2018-04-08 19:43:19    阅读次数:215
LCA 最近公共祖先
LCA 一般作为解题的一个工具来使用。 意思就是最近公共祖先,所以是需要指定根的。 算法有离线tarjan和在线倍增(当然是选择倍增啦!) 由于刚学了ST表,再来学习这个就觉得十分的容易。 fa[i][j]表示i节点的第1<<j辈的父亲。 查找时首先把x和y调到同一deep,然后再从大往小跳。 反正 ...
分类:其他好文   时间:2018-04-04 14:48:33    阅读次数:166
【luogu P1455 搭配购买】 题解
题目链接:https://www.luogu.org/problemnew/show/P1455 一句话题目做法:并查集合并+01背包 启示:要每次再find一遍。路径压缩会快。因为合并的时候如果是1连3,3连2,4连2,最后也不能保证一步就能连到fa上去。 结果会是fa[2] = fa[3] = ...
分类:其他好文   时间:2018-03-30 21:57:39    阅读次数:143
1481条   上一页 1 ... 47 48 49 50 51 ... 149 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!